I need to have my earpiece speaker replaced on my Nexus 5. It is under LG Warranty. Anyone have experience with sending an phone to lg? I've read some bad things. I could attempt it myself as it doesn't look too difficult or pay $50 at a local cell repair place but who knows how good they are?
 
In the UK they send you a pre paid parcel bag with a jiffy. If it's a warranty job there's no charge, if they find damaged caused by you they'll let you know it'll be chargeable. Got mine back in 6 working days. I sent mine back with GPS issues, they replaced the back cover.
Not a bad experience for me :)

I'm a bit late, but I just received my n5 back from LG, for a screen replacement (not warranty, shattered). In my case I had to pay for shipping to LG (tracking and sig required). The tracking page they have is updated fairly quickly, and email notices came quick too, ie "it's not covered under warranty, how do you want to pay?" kind of email. I talked to LG reps at the start of the process (to get an RMA) and to pay after they looked at it, it was painless and quick. I have to give a kudo to them as it as a fairly painless experience, except for being without a phone for 10 days. They did ship it back via fedex home, and it looks like it was by truck based on the fedex tracking page. The repair facility is in Fort Worth TX, I am in Minneapolis, fwiw.

Thanks for the input. I sent mine back and it was received yesterday by LG. Tracking shows the unit being repaired already. I assume it is a warranty repair because they never asked for a payment. All looks OK so far.

Update: got my phone back today and it was a complete waste of time! I made the repair request due to a bad ear piece speaker and even wrapped a note around my phone stating such. LG took it upon themselves to remove my glass screen protector (not sure why) and replace the vibrator in my phone which worked perfect! Of course they never replaced my ear piece speaker and my phone is the same as when I shipped it in! Talk about incompetence! Now they want me to send it back again and be without a phone for another 2 weeks! No thanks! I ordered the speaker from eBay and will fix it myself like I should have done in the first place!
